										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>The landscape of competitive wrestling in Asia has undergone a significant transformation over the years, particularly with Iran&#8217;s consistent dominance in the Asian Wrestling Championships. Historically, the Iranian wrestling team has been a formidable force, winning the team title multiple times. Prior to the 2026 championships, expectations were high for Iran to continue this legacy, especially given their track record of success. The anticipation surrounding this year&#8217;s event in Katowice, Poland, was palpable, with many expecting a fierce competition from neighboring countries like India and Japan.</p>
<p>However, the decisive moment came when the competition began, and Iran&#8217;s wrestlers showcased their exceptional skills. The 2026 Asian Wrestling Championships saw Iran not only reclaim their status but also excel beyond expectations. With a total of 178 points, Iran secured the team title, outpacing India, who finished with 162 points, and Japan, who placed third with 127 points. This marked Iran&#8217;s third consecutive team title and their seventh in the last eight years, reinforcing their dominance in the sport.</p>
<p>The individual performances were equally impressive. Amir Hossein ZARE regained the Freestyle 125kg gold, a title he had previously held, while Kamran GHASEMPOUR triumphed in the 86kg final. Mobin AZIMI also contributed to the medal tally by winning the 92kg final. Their victories not only added to Iran&#8217;s gold medal count but also highlighted the depth of talent within the Iranian wrestling team.</p>
<p>For the athletes, these victories carried profound significance. Amir Hossein ZARE expressed the emotional weight of his win, stating, &#8220;Representing Iran despite the hard situation in my country made this gold medal even more meaningful.&#8221; This sentiment reflects the broader context in which these athletes compete, often facing challenges beyond the mat. Kamran GHASEMPOUR echoed similar feelings, sharing his gratitude for starting his international journey in 2026 with a gold medal, emphasizing the importance of these championships in their careers.</p>
<p>In contrast, the performance of other nations, particularly India, showcased the growing competitiveness of wrestling in the region. India&#8217;s second-place finish, while commendable, highlighted the gap that still exists between them and the Iranian team. Kwang Myong KIM from North Korea, who won the gold in another weight class, noted, &#8220;I&#8217;m very happy that I won today, but I&#8217;m not going to think about this gold medal, instead I will move forward preparing for the World Championships.&#8221; This perspective underscores the relentless pursuit of excellence that characterizes elite athletes in this sport.</p>
<p>Furthermore, the championships were notable for the emergence of new talents, such as Alp Arslan BEGENJOV from Turkmenistan, who became the country&#8217;s first-ever Asian medalist in Freestyle wrestling. His achievement not only marks a significant milestone for Turkmenistan but also adds a new layer of competition to future championships, suggesting that the landscape of Asian wrestling may continue to evolve.</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><strong>&#8220;Mission Accomplished! <img src="https://s.w.org/images/core/emoji/17.0.2/72x72/1f947.png" alt="🥇" class="wp-smiley" style="height: 1em; max-height: 1em;" />&#8221;</strong> These triumphant words from Joseph Baena encapsulate his remarkable performance at the NPC Natural Colorado State Championships held on March 29, 2026. The 28-year-old athlete not only showcased his dedication to bodybuilding but also solidified his place in the competitive arena by winning three gold medals and one silver.</p>
<p>Baena&#8217;s victories came in multiple categories, including the men&#8217;s open body heavyweight class, men&#8217;s classic physique true novice, and men&#8217;s classic physique novice. His achievements are particularly noteworthy given the intense competition he faced, reflecting both his hard work and the influence of his famous father, Arnold Schwarzenegger, a Hollywood icon known for his muscular build and bodybuilding legacy.</p>
<p>The backdrop of Baena&#8217;s success is deeply intertwined with his personal history. The public learned about his parentage in 2011, a revelation that dramatically altered his life. As he recalls, <strong>&#8220;I remember the day very vividly. I was in the eighth grade. Fifth or sixth period. And I get called out of class to leave. And my mom&#8217;s there, and she&#8217;s like, &#8216;We gotta go – everyone is finding out about you and who your father is.'&#8221;</strong> This moment marked the beginning of a new chapter for Baena, thrusting him into the public eye and shaping his journey.</p>
<p>Despite the challenges that came with his newfound fame, Baena has embraced his identity, often sharing glimpses of his training sessions with his father on social media. His relationship with Schwarzenegger has been a source of inspiration, with Baena referring to him as <strong>&#8220;a studly training partner.&#8221;</strong> This bond not only highlights their familial connection but also underscores the importance of mentorship in Baena&#8217;s life.</p>
<p>In addition to his accomplishments in bodybuilding, Baena is also making strides in the real estate sector, showcasing his versatility and ambition beyond the gym. His ability to juggle multiple pursuits reflects a determination to carve out his own path while honoring his father&#8217;s legacy.</p>
<p>As Baena continues to build his career, the support from his family remains a vital element of his journey. Arnold Schwarzenegger, who has four other children with his ex-wife Maria Shriver, has been a steadfast presence in Baena&#8217;s life, providing guidance and encouragement as he navigates the complexities of fame and personal aspirations.</p>
